Ordinance no. 187/2026 establishes catch limits, closed seasons, and a new digital licensing system for limpet harvesting in the Region.
The Regional Secretariat for Agriculture and Fisheries has published Ordinance no. 187/2026, which establishes the new legal framework for limpet harvesting in the Autonomous Region of Madeira. The measure aims to ensure the sustainability of Patella aspera and Patella ordinaria populations, after scientific studies confirmed the need to reduce extractive effort.
This ordinance revokes the previous Ordinance no. 377/2024 and enters into force on April 30, 2026.
